The Long Island Koreatown originated in Flushing, Queens before sprawling eastward along Northern Boulevard[1][2][3][4][5] and eventually into Nassau County.[2][3]

As of the 2011 American Community Survey, New York City is home to 100,000 ethnic Koreans, with two-thirds living in the borough of Queens.[6] The overall Greater New York combined statistical area[7] enumerated 218,764 Korean American residents as of the 2010 United States Census, the second-largest population of Koreans outside of Korea and the most prominent.[8]
